How do I change the filter in my Blueair 411?
On the 411+ model, turn the air purifier upside down and turn the cap counterclockwise to remove. Take out the old filter and vacuum away any dust on the inside. Insert the replacement filter, replace the top/cap and plug back in. Easy.
How do I reset blueair after changing filter?
Filter reset for Blue series (Blue 121, 211, 211+, 411, etc.) Turn on the unit and press and hold the main button for 10 seconds until the light disappears.

Can you clean Blueair filters?
Yes. The Blue / Pure / JOY air purifiers have interchangeable pre-filters that can be vacuumed and washed in the washing machine regularly (washing instructions can be found on the label of the pre-filter). The pre-filter catches large particles and protects the main filter inside the air purifier.

What do you do with old Blueair filters?
The filters are recyclable. The filter itself is made mostly of polypropylene. You can take them to your local recycle center and recycle them as a 5 or a 7.

Can you vacuum a blue air filter?
Blueair pre-filters can be vacuumed or cleaned with your laundry (30 or 40 degrees maximum). The pre-filter is the colored textile filter that you place on the outside of your unit (only available for the Blue Pure series).

What is the best filter rating for dust?
If someone in your household is allergies or asthma, or if you believe there is an unusual amount of dust or other particles in your air, you may want to opt for a filter with a MERV rating between 7 and 12. This will cost you more in energy use, but will filter more effectively.

Air Filter Maintenance Tips
Find your air filter location. You may have more than one air filter in the home to service. The return air register, the air handler cabinet and even a window air conditioner unit will all have an air filter that requires replacement or cleaning.
